Had my Check Engine Light come on in my car ('97, 2.2, 70k), and the code was P0740: AT clutch problem. The car still runs normally, with no apparent problems. My mechanic reset the light, and it hasn't come back on in the last 2 days. He said to keep an eye on it.
Of course, my first thought was "oh shit, not the transmission," but it doesn't seem like anything to worry about for now. Honestly, I think that if the transmission goes, the car is going too. After my accident last year, I don't think the car is worth enough to warrant it.
Any thoughts?

its not the clutch packs its the lock up clutch solonoid. it works with the torque converter to restrict fluid flow to prevent from overrevving the pump and the clutch packs. it is prolly the lock up control solonoid valve. the bad news is u have to take it to a tranny shop to have them do a clutch pressure test. i wouldnt sit on this and think it is just a one time thing. fix it now before it becomes a serious problem.
